About David Foster
As Director, I am responsible for the operational and strategic direction of UCD Careers Network, comprising locations at UCD Belfield and Blackrock. Impacting directly on students' educational experience, work is experiential and informed through partnerships with e.g. graduate recruiters. These partnerships are critical for success in enhancing career & professional development in students and Postdoctoral Researchers. UCD Careers Network has grown in scale and can evidence real impact on the personal, career and professional development of clients. UCD Careers Network's professional practice is predicated on a culture of seeking out and learning from feedback and on the CareerEdge Model of Employability. UCD has been ranked number 1 in Ireland in 2018, 2019 & 2020 for Graduate Employability (78th in the World). Responsiveness to change and flexibility has enabled success through diverse interventions evident across career/ professional development within the curriculum, stand-alone interventions, career coaching and a range of co-curricular programmes. Resilience, drive and influencing have played a key role in the success of Careers Network. Careers Network staff serve on a range of national and international task and working groups, contributing to the wider career development and employability landscape.
